Farming Simulator 25: Plains & Prairies Pack is a simulation title available on PC that expands the core farming experience with a focused collection of vehicles and implements. The pack introduces three new brands and 21 machines drawn from classic and modern agricultural equipment, allowing players to manage operations across expansive fields with greater variety in machinery choices.
Gameplay
The added content centers on realistic vehicle handling and functional details that support daily farm tasks. Pneumatic sprayers from Fendt and Salford enable the application of solid fertilizer across fields. Trailers feature rolling covers that respond to stored crops, while lift axles on the largest manure tanker provide hydraulic functionality during transport and maneuvering.
Players gain access to a range of tractors and implements suited for different stages of crop production and field work. Classic Ford models join the lineup alongside Versatile machines, including the prominent 1080 Big Roy. New brands such as GEA and Trout River contribute specialized equipment for spreading, seeding, and material handling. These additions integrate directly into existing farm operations, emphasizing precision in equipment selection for efficiency on open terrain.

New Brands and Equipment
Three brands make their debut: Ford, GEA, and Trout River. Returning manufacturers include Brandt, Fendt, International, Salford, Väderstad, and Versatile. The full roster covers tractors, sprayers, seeders, and specialized trailers designed for large-scale prairie-style farming.

Is It Worth Playing?
Player reception for the pack stands at mixed reviews, with 58 percent positive ratings from available user feedback. The content appeals most to those who value incremental additions of authentic machinery and functional details within an established farming simulation. It provides targeted variety for players already invested in the base title, particularly those focused on equipment authenticity and large-scale operations. Availability requires ownership of Farming Simulator 25, and the pack released on June 3, 2025.
